Plugin authors integrating with the Copperline map-tile prefetcher: CI failures in prefetch-smoke usually mean your manifest declares a tile zoom range wider than the fixture set. Trim the range or extend fixtures under tiles/test. The prefetcher caches aggressively, so clear the workspace cache between retries. If the job still fails, file a report and quote the build token that appears below.

pipeline stamp: htk4_66df

SQL linting at Quarrelstone is enforced pre-merge. Rules: uppercase keywords, no SELECT *, explicit JOIN conditions, parameterized values only. The linter (sqlgate) rejects string-concatenated queries outright — treat any override as a finding. Lint config lives in .sqlgate.yml; do not weaken severity levels without security sign-off. The linter fetches the shared ruleset from our registry at startup, which requires a token in the service env file, set on the next line.

secret setting of kagep-kajep: ARCHIVE_KEY3=481

## Account Recovery — VramScope Profiler

New folks: if your VramScope account locks (usually after failed SSO during a profiling session), don't file a ticket first. Recovery is self-serve. SSH to the tooling bastion, run the recovery CLI, and pick your username from the roster. It will ask for the shared team recovery phrase — yes, shared; we rotate it quarterly. When prompted, type the recovery passphrase shown below.

recovery phrase for fajeg-kawep: druix-gorius-briax-ulaeth-fraox-lammir-pelox-jormir-pelwyn-julir

Context: Ardenfell line margins slipped three points over two quarters. Drivers: input steel costs, aggressive discounting at the Westmoor branch, and a stale price book. Proposal: uplift list prices four percent, tighten discount authority to regional level, sunset the two lowest-margin SKUs. Risk: volume loss at Halverton accounts, estimated under two percent. Decision requested at Thursday's review. Modelling assumptions are in the appendix pack. The commercial reasoning leadership wants kept close is noted directly below.

board note of tajop-yajof: The finance team signed off on a budget of $77.6 million for Project Pramir.